WASTE

MANAGEMENT
REFUSE
By refusing such things that arenot necessary, we help our environment by
reducing the future wastes that might have been if we are impulsive on
whatever items we take that we are not even planning on using.

WHAT DO WE NEED TO REFUSE?


1. We refuse things that are really not necessary such as plastic utensils.
2. Try to refuse extra plastic bags when it can fit or/and use eco-bags
instead.
3. We should also try to refuse extra plastic bottled water and use tumblers.
4. Flyers and business cards that we might just throw in the bin, if we are
interested in such things, try and take a picture of it rather than having
another materials put down to the bin.

REDUCE
By reducing waste, we
avoid the unnecessary use of
resources such as materials, energy
and water. It means there is less waste to manage.

HOW DO WE REDUCE WASTE?


1. Avoid using too much packaging, in order to do so, buy in bulk or use an eco-bag in order to
reduce packaging.
2. Buy re-usable things rather than disposable ones in order to reduce the use of plastic
utensils.
3. Save things that you can still use rather than throw it away such as unused papers, cartons,
and other products and suplies.

REUSE
By reusing useful things and making them last as long as they can, we are
now able to reduce wasting such things that can still be repaired,
mended, or patched up and a little more life squeezed out of them.

WHAT ARE THE THINGS WE SHOULD DO?


1. Let us not waste our money in disposable things and use things that are rather reusable,
thus consuming our money and as well as reducing such unnecessary wastes.
2. Use things such as washable handkerchiefs rather than paper towels, a reusable tumbler
rather than disposable water bottles.

REPURPOSE
By repurposing things or upcycling, we are able to make essence of
things that are particularly of no use to other items, and by doing this, we
might be able to reduce waste by giving items that are down to the trash
of new use.
HOW DO WE REPURPOSE THINGS?
1. The things we can do is to make a D.I.Y. or do it yourself things in order to repurpose things
that are down to waste.
2. In order to reduce our wastes, we must use our things efficiently, such as the plastic bottles
that could be turn into flower pots or containers.
3. We could also bring empty glass jars into a new purpose, we can use it as a pencil organizers
or even use it to store pasta.
4. Bring our old and rugged clothes a new purpose, and can turn them into rugs and cloth
towels.

HOW DO WE RECYCLE?
1. In order to recycle things, we collect things that are down to trash like papers,
and other scrap materials that might used to create new things that we can use
efficiently.
2. Recycle empty ice cream containers, or scraps of cloth that we can actually turn
into clothing.
3. Milk cartons and other cardboard materials are also things that can turn into
organizers that we can place our things on.
